Hello Arianna. If using Outlook Express, press control F to forward, Go
to
the body of the message you are forwarding and hit the Alt key. Now press
"O" for format and arrow down to where it says "plain text". Enter on it
and
a warning will appear telling you the formatting will change. Hit OK then
you can delete the addresses. Hope this helps. Pete
